Super good. Here's the trick: Cast as little as possible first main phase. The more mana you have open for the combat, the more tricks you can pull. You're giving your opponent a total black box in terms of how big you're planning to pump him, and will often make a bad choice.

Even if you want to spend all your mana on spells, there's a good chance your opponent will let him get through to avoid losing their creatures--and two a turn for two invested is pretty dang nice. And with some kind of evasion... well, let's just say Helix Pinnacle would have been played a lot more if you only needed 20 counters...

Black mana ramp isn't around so he's a little safer to print as well. If you go *BOOM* with an extra 10 damage out of nowhere and every turn that's what you're bluffing it's easy to warp the game. If instead you can only bluff with your number of swamps, it's a little less dangerous.

Consider songs of the damned as a possible finisher. Keep a hefty costed finisher as an alternate target for all of that mana.
